I bet you had more than two frys get attacked by the other fish, you probably just missed them. Usually livebearers will have lots of babbies. Mine had about 30 the first time, and then had 60 the next time, and I don't even know if any became someone's snack before the count.
They are quite neat though. I'm lucky to have a fish store in the area who will gladly take them when they are big enough to sell, and give me credit for them. I've even seen people walking out of the store with my fish, so they seem to be selling well there. |
